About the Role

The Customer Experience Manager leads and elevates customer service standards across all Front-End teams, including Cashiers, Courtesy Clerks, Janitors, Booth, and Sabores Demonstrators. This role ensures positive, efficient, and welcoming customer interactions by training, coaching, and developing a service-focused team. The Customer Experience Manager also oversees operational excellence, compliance, and safety, serving as a key partner to the Store Director in driving service, profitability, and customer satisfaction.

What You’ll Do
  • Smile, greet, and model Vallarta’s Nuestra CASA pledge of extraordinary customer service.
  • Lead, coach, and mentor Front-End Leads and Booth Administrators to build high-performing, customer-focused teams.
  • Manage cashier scheduling, coverage, and operations to ensure efficiency.
  • Oversee cash handling accuracy, transaction compliance, and drawer balancing.
  • Ensure adherence to federal, state, and company requirements (OSHA, Health Department, ABC, WIC, SNAP, LEAD testing, etc.).
  • Resolve customer concerns with professionalism and urgency.
  • Conduct audits and review metrics to implement service and compliance improvements.
  • Oversee and deliver training programs for Front-End and Booth staff.
  • Support merchandising by ensuring Sabores Demonstrators follow company strategies.
  • Collaborate with Store Director, HR, and corporate leaders to drive company initiatives.
  • Perform cashier or front-end duties during peak periods.
  • Complete reports and communications accurately and on time.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
Physical Requirements
  • Stand and walk constantly (6–8 hours/day).
  • Frequently bend neck/waist, squat, twist, and reach above/below shoulders.
  • Frequent hand use for grasping, pushing, pulling, and fine manipulation.
  • Lift and carry up to 10 lbs. frequently and up to 25 lbs. occasionally.
  • Heaviest item required to carry: 27 lbs. (one case of water), up to 3 feet.
  • No driving, machinery use, uneven ground, or exposure to dust, fumes, or extreme conditions required.
